Output 18d943485492e80e601c5861bc99daec200da4cf1402b29c27f10927bc23a0fd:3

value
3042722
script pubkey
OP_0 OP_PUSHBYTES_20 dd86ef39af1e8fe498a8e6c55c3289041e3d89e7
address
bc1qmkrw7wd0r687fx9gumz4cv5fqs0rmz08am8dma
transaction
18d943485492e80e601c5861bc99daec200da4cf1402b29c27f10927bc23a0fd
spent
true